Both the City of Port Alberni and Alberni Clayoquot Regional District confirmed the results their elections yesterday.
The ACRD announced Saturday’s results in Cherry Creek will be going to the BC Supreme Court for a decision given the closeness of the vote, and possible irregularities with voters on election day.
Mike Sparrow leads Darren Deluca by just 4 votes, but will represent Cherry Creek until a decision is made by the court.
The ACRD faced voter irregularity issues in the last election as well, after some Beaufort electors mistakenly voted in Cherry Creek.
No voting results changed in the municipal election, but new residents who registered on election day changed the number of total electors, reducing the overall turnout rate from 33 to 32%.
